Taxonomic Classification

Rank Agile Tit-Tyrant Rock Partridge
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Aves (Birds) Aves (Birds)
Order Passeriformes (Songbirds) Galliformes (Galliformes)
Family Tyrannidae Phasianidae
Genus Anairetes Alectoris
Species Anairetes agilis Alectoris graeca

Evolutionary Relationship

Agile Tit-Tyrant and Rock Partridge share a common ancestor at the Class level: Aves. (Birds)
